Our employees are not only part of history, they're making history.Northrop Grumman's Mission System (NGMS) sector is seeking a Manager Programs 2 to support the Advanced Land Systems (ALS) Production Programs onsite in Baltimore, MD. This manager will lead a cross-functional organization supporting production and production related development efforts. Our ideal candidate will possess production experience along with exceptional technical expertise and collaborative people skills with the proven ability to work within a technically dynamic, high-growth, fast-paced and strategically important operating unit.
What You'll Get to Do:
You will be responsible for profitable execution of programs that meet schedule and customer requirements. Your other responsibilities will include, but will not be limited to:
Executing assigned programs in coordination with project engineers, operations, contracts, and financial personnel in project execution.

Responsible for the cost, schedule and technical performance of company programs, subsystems of major programs, or projects, including periodic estimates at completion (EACs).
Acts as primary customer contact for program activities, leading program gate review sessions with customer to discuss cost, schedule, and technical performance.
Effectively communicate progress to customers, senior leadership and company wide audiences.
Participates in the negotiation of contracts and contract change management.
Establishes program/project milestones and monitors adherence to master plans and schedules.
Identifies program/project problems and determines solutions, including the creation and execution of return-to-green (RTG) plans.
Lead and facilitate risk and opportunity management across the OU product line.
Identify and manage continuous improvement projects across the product line.
Coordinates the preparation of proposals, capture plans, proposal work statements and specifications, operating budgets and financial terms/conditions of contract.
Develops new business or expands the product line with the customer.
Coordinates staffing resource and facility needs with functional areas for programs within their program portfolio.
Provide for an open and collaborative relationship with customers, subcontractors, business unit leadership, and within related division and sector interests.
Works closely with leadership to ensure full compliance with Division, Corporate, and Government policies.
